## Validated vs Unvalidated Claims Framework
|
|
|
|
The most important distinction in clinical AI communication.
|
|
|
|
### Validated Claims
|
|
A claim is validated when it is:
|
|
- Drawn from a peer-reviewed published study
|
|
- Drawn from a prospective pilot dataset with documented methodology
|
|
- Sourced to FDA labeling, Cochrane review, or equivalent clinical standard
|
|
- Confirmed by a licensed physician reviewer with documented sign-off
|
|
|
|
Validated claims can be used in investor materials, regulatory filings,
|
|
and public communications without qualification.
|
|
|
|
### Directional Claims
|
|
A claim is directional when it is:
|
|
- Drawn from internal operational data not yet peer-reviewed
|
|
- Based on a pilot dataset with limited generalizability
|
|
- Extrapolated from adjacent validated research
|
|
|
|
Directional claims require explicit framing: "Our operational data suggests..."
|
|
or "Consistent with published literature on X, our pilot indicates..."
|
|
Never present directional claims as validated findings.
|
|
|
|
### Unvalidated Claims
|
|
A claim is unvalidated when it is:
|
|
- Based on model outputs without clinical review
|
|
- Extrapolated beyond the scope of the underlying data
|
|
- Derived from analogous markets without direct evidence
|
|
|
|
Unvalidated claims should not appear in external documents. If they appear
|
|
in internal planning materials, label them clearly as assumptions.
|
|
|
|
### The Test
|
|
Before including any clinical claim in any external document, ask:
|
|
- What is the source?
|
|
- Has a licensed physician reviewed this finding?
|
|
- Would this claim survive peer review scrutiny?
|
|
|
|
If the answer to any of these is "no" or "unsure," flag it before delivering.

## Audience Framing Matrix
|
|
|
|
The same evidence base must work for different audiences. The framing changes.
|
|
The underlying data does not.
|
|
|
|
| Audience | Primary Framing | Evidence Standard | What to Lead With |
|
|
|---|---|---|---|
|
|
| Peer review | Methodology and reproducibility | Full citation, confidence intervals | Study design and dataset |
|
|
| Investors | Clinical outcomes and market validation | Sourced proof points | Validated metrics with context |
|
|
| Regulators | Safety, efficacy, scope limitations | FDA/IRB standard | What the tool does and does not do |
|
|
| Doctors | Practical utility and workflow fit | Clinical plausibility | Point-of-care value, not statistics |
|
|
| Patients | Understandable benefit and ownership | Plain language | What this means for their care |
|
|
|
|
Never mix framing in a single document. Each audience gets a version
|
|
written for their context. The evidence underlying each version is identical.

## Clinical AI Framing Standards
|
|
|
|
### What Clinical Decision Support Does
|
|
- Surfaces relevant evidence at point of care
|
|
- Assists the doctor's decision-making process
|
|
- Reduces time to evidence retrieval
|
|
- Flags relevant guidelines, contraindications, and literature
|
|
|
|
### What Clinical Decision Support Does Not Do
|
|
- Diagnose conditions
|
|
- Replace physician judgment
|
|
- Generate treatment prescriptions autonomously
|
|
- Provide specialist-level guidance outside validated scope
|
|
|
|
### How to Frame It
|
|
Always: "This tool gives doctors faster access to the evidence they already
|
|
know how to use, not a replacement for clinical judgment."
|
|
|
|
Never: "AI-powered diagnosis," "AI treatment recommendations," or anything
|
|
implying autonomous clinical decision-making.
|
|
|
|
### The Diagnostic Authority Line
|
|
This line is non-negotiable in every document, investor deck, regulatory filing,
|
|
and product description. Cross it once and it defines your regulatory exposure
|
|
permanently.
|
|
|
|
If your tool assists doctors: say so precisely.
|
|
If your tool surfaces evidence: say so precisely.
|
|
If your tool does not diagnose: say so explicitly.

## Evidence Synthesis Workflow
|
|
|
|
### For a New Clinical Claim
|
|
1. Identify the claim in one sentence.
|
|
2. Identify the source: published study, internal dataset, or analogous literature.
|
|
3. Classify it: validated, directional, or unvalidated.
|
|
4. If validated: source it explicitly in the output.
|
|
5. If directional: frame it with appropriate qualifier.
|
|
6. If unvalidated: flag it and do not include in external output without review.
|
|
7. If uncertain: flag it and ask before proceeding.
|
|
|
|
### For an Existing Document
|
|
1. Read the full document before touching it.
|
|
2. Identify every clinical claim. Underline or mark each one.
|
|
3. Classify each: validated, directional, or unvalidated.
|
|
4. Flag unvalidated claims to the clinical lead before editing.
|
|
5. Reframe directional claims with appropriate qualifiers.
|
|
6. Confirm validated claims have explicit citations.
|
|
7. Deliver a clean document with a flag list attached.
|
|
|
|
### For Investor Materials
|
|
1. Lead with the most validated proof point, the one with the clearest source.
|
|
2. Every outcome metric gets a source citation or methodology note in parentheses.
|
|
3. Directional extrapolations go in a separate "forward-looking" section.
|
|
4. Never put unvalidated projections in the same sentence as validated findings.
|
|
5. The clinical credential of the founding team is always the primary anchor.
|
|
Lived clinical experience is the moat that data alone cannot build.
